Output 086615e9e12fc7d04c9c4e72f3cedc850b8afd67716d054372ac6e79ab35c2bd:3

value
826182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a9b6fe39cdcb84e7a634c9d56a66f436292e13f OP_EQUAL
address
38VW8hKQvBXg45Q73d4c77CwCA2QHwhLsc
transaction
086615e9e12fc7d04c9c4e72f3cedc850b8afd67716d054372ac6e79ab35c2bd